Infrastructure IAM Engineer

XPT Software Australia

Carlton, Victoria, Australia

Full-time

Information Technology

Detailed JD *(Roles and Responsibilities):

  • Infrastructure IAM : Azure Entra, Microsoft AD, Enterprise Access Model, GPO, Intune, PKI, RBAC

Hybrid : Must be able to work 60% minimum in office

Travel : Must be willing to travel to site as required (Sale - Vic, Gippsland (Longford Gas Plant) , Long Island Point). May be required to travel to India, Perth/Melbourne

General Scope

  • This role is an Operational & Engineering role. - Operations will be a large part of the role, but there may be requirements to perform engineering work also.
  • Must have hands-on technical experience. Ideally having technical depth in multiple areas.
  • Must be able to perform operational support end-to-end : triage, assess, identify root causes of issues, develop a remediation plan and configuration, execute the change, test, document.
  • Operational experience in a large enterprise.
  • Provide operational support following ITIL best practice processes as well as Woodside's processes
  • Receive Knowledge Transfer post project handover.
  • Ensure technical understanding of systems, technology, implementation.
  • Perform day to day operations, monitoring, maintenance, incident response, service request fulfillment, problem management and root cause analysis.
  • Perform continuous improvement activities
  • Able to stabilize new operational environments
  • Able to synthesize and procedurise operational processes into repeatable, modular, standard operating procedures (SOPs) and Runbooks.
  • Able to train junior or lesser experience team members
  • Clear excellent communicator
  • Develop quality documentation, runbooks, procedures, processes
  • Develop systems, automation, processes that multiplies efficiencies in operational processes
  • Develop and/or implement tools that are supportable, maintainable, sustainable that help simplify, automate monitoring, alerting, maintenance of systems within supported services.
  • Be available to respond to Major Incidents
  • Develop Change Plans and implement quality changes with defined and robust implementation and rollback plans
  • Improve technical and procedural documentation
  • Proactive in driving improvement
  • Must have ServiceNOW experience
  • Must understand Incident Management, Service Management, Problem Management, Change Management, Major Incident Management within a large enterprise context
  • Energy or Resource experience preferred - Not mandatory
  • This role has aspects of an operational role, must be able to function and think under pressure. Able to communicate clearly and collaborate with technical stakeholders across different disciplines.
  • This role is operational in nature, must be willing to accept certain level of on-call work after hours or at ad-hoc on demand time depending on business needs. (Be willing to be contactable after hours)
  • This role may require engineering - Design, Configuration, Implementation work.
